Summary

The article outlines seven essential secrets management techniques that modern development teams can implement to enhance security, streamline processes, and improve efficiency. These practices include centralizing secrets storage with dashboards and access controls, automating the synchronization of secrets across various environments, and implementing drift detection and early alert systems to prevent configuration issues. Additionally, the use of secrets referencing helps reduce duplication, while comparison tools identify inconsistencies, and lookup-by-value tools manage potential exposures. Personal and branch configurations offer developers the flexibility to test changes locally without impacting global settings, thus improving testing efficiency and security. Together, these techniques not only bolster security but also facilitate seamless, collaborative workflows in software development environments.
